Comprehensive Certification Curriculum
Learn the Protocols. Earn the Credential. Build the Practice.
This certification gives you the clinical training and practice growth insight needed to succeed in one of the fastest-growing areas of medicine. From hormone optimization fundamentals to implementation strategy, every part of the curriculum is designed to help you confidently offer HRT and grow it within your practice.
1
Women’s Health Essentials and Clinical Course
Build a strong foundation in women’s hormone health, including common presentations, workup strategies, treatment considerations, and patient-centered care planning.
4 CE / 2 Rx
2
Advanced Women’s Health
Expand your understanding of more complex women’s hormone cases, deeper treatment decision-making, and advanced management considerations.
4 CE / 3 RX
3
Advanced Women’s Health: Functional Approach
Explore broader functional and integrative considerations that impact women’s hormone health and optimization outcomes.
8 CE / 3 RX
4
Men’s Health Essentials
Develop a practical framework for evaluating and treating men’s hormone-related concerns with greater confidence and consistency.
16 CE / 5 RX
5
Advanced Men’s Health
Go deeper into advanced men’s hormone optimization, monitoring strategies, and more complex clinical scenarios.
6 CE / 3 RX
6
Bioidentical Hormone Pellet Therapy
Learn key principles, clinical applications, and patient considerations for bioidentical hormone pellet therapy.
7 CE / 3 RX
7
Thyroid
Strengthen your ability to recognize, evaluate, and manage thyroid-related presentations that commonly overlap with hormone optimization cases.
6 CE / 2 RX
8
Fertility
Gain practical insight into fertility-related hormone considerations and supportive treatment planning.
7 CE / 2 RX
9
GLP-1
Understand the role of GLP-1 therapies within weight management and metabolic optimization as part of a broader hormone-focused practice.
4 CE / 3 RX
10
Biohacking Webinar
Explore emerging optimization concepts and broader patient-interest topics within the health-span and performance space.
1 CE / 0 RX
11
Opening, Building and Scaling an HRT Practice
Learn how to launch HRT within your practice, position your offer, attract the right patients, and scale with confidence.
2 CE / 0 RX
Total: 65 CE Hours / 26 RX Hours
